DIY Washer Necklace

April 2, 2017 By: CyndiJ1 Comment

DIY Washer Necklace

These DIY Washer Necklaces are super simple, quick, and FABULOUS to create!  If I didn’t love rambling so much…and over-thinking the EASIEST of projects….I could post pictures and you’d totally get the step-by-step instructions with no text necessary.  But there are always valuable TIPS that I need to share (probably more for MY benefit that yours), so on to the instructions…

Let’s Do This!

Supplies:
  • Washers – various sizes, you decide!
  • Decorative papers & pictures – the possibilities are OH SO ENDLESS!
  • Craft glue – I LOVE Aleene’s Craft Glue
  • Glaze – my favorite is Glossy Accents by Inkssentials
  • Chain, wire, cording, etc. to finish your amazing creation

So, easy-peasy directions, for sure.

Find your favorite washers (don’t kid yourself…..you DO have favorites) and adhere your favorite papers/pictures (ditto on the last comment) with the craft glue.

DIY Washer Pendant

Let it dry!  I know you’ll be tempted to just move on to the “GLAZE” stage, but FIGHT IT!  The paper needs to dry completely so the glaze will dry correctly.  So….go for a run.  Make cookies.  Read the next 3 chapters of your book.  Meditate.  Just W.A.I.T.

Once you have waited…and waited…and waited some more (it’s really not that long), trim the paper from the edges of the washer.  To cut the middle of the washer, I like to push a pencil through, then trim as needed.  NOW you can add the glaze.  Rock on, superstar washer-into-pendant-maker.

DIY Washer Pendant

DIY Washer Pendant

You have to wait again.  I know.  It builds character.  But let it dry.

Washer to Pendant 3

ONE LAST STEP!!

Add your chain or cording…..and you’re DONE!  How exciting was THAT little toolbox to jewelry box transformation?!  So simple….and the results are super cute.  You can put more than one on a necklace – washers come in so many sizes it’s super cute to use two or three washers and “waterfall” the largest to smallest.  This is a great project for young artists, too….super simple and fun for parties, sleepovers, or a rainy day.
